设计思路怎么写模板

时间:2024-01-18 17:21 来源:佳璇包装网

设计思路:如何编写模板

Web开发人员经常需要使用模板。无论是为一个简单的博客,还是为一个复杂的电子商务网站,模板都是必不可少的。本文将介绍如何编写模板。

定义你要传递给模板的变量

在定义模板之前,你需要考虑你要传递给模板的变量。这些变量应该包含有关你的网站的任何信息,例如文章标题、作者、发布日期等。如果你在一个电子商务网站上工作,你可能需要传递一些产品信息,例如产品名称、价格、描述等。

选择一种模板引擎

选择一种模板引擎非常重要,因为它将决定你将如何编写模板。有许多不同的模板引擎,包括Liquid、Jinja2和Handlebars。每种引擎都有其自己的语法和规则。

创建基本模板

从头开始编写模板可能很困难,因此我们建议你从一个基本模板开始。一个基本模板可以包含网站的结构,例如页眉、页脚和侧栏。要创建一个基本模板,你可以使用HTML或模板引擎的标记语言。

在模板中插入变量

一旦你有了基本模板,你可以开始插入变量。为了在模板中表示变量,你需要在里面添加占位符,而这个占位符将在渲染模板时被替换为变量的值。在许多模板引擎中,你可以使用一对大括号来表示变量,例如:

```

{{ title }}

{{ content }}

```

在这个例子中,{{ title }}和{{ content }}表示你将传递给模板的变量。在渲染模板时,这些占位符将被相应的变量值替换。

添加模板逻辑

在许多情况下,你可能需要根据某些条件更改模板的渲染方式。在一个博客中,你可能只想显示最新的5个文章。为了实现这一要求,你可以使用模板逻辑。在许多模板引擎中,你可以使用控制流语句,例如if/else和for循环来实现逻辑。例如:

```

{% for post in posts %}

{{ }}

{{ nt }}

{% endfor %}

```

在这个例子中,{% for post in posts %}和{% endfor %}是控制流语句,用于循环显示传递给模板的所有文章。

测试模板

编写完成模板后,确保要测试模板。测试模板将确保模板正常工作,并检查是否有任何语法错误。为了测试模板,你可以通过在代码中为变量设置值,并查看模板是否正确渲染这些值来进行测试。

总结

在本文中,我们介绍了编写模板的一些基本步骤,包括定义传递给模板的变量、选择一种模板引擎、创建基本模板、插入变量、添加模板逻辑和测试模板。这些步骤将为你提供一个良好的开始,帮助你创建出高效的模板,从而为你的网站带来更好的用户体验。

包装案例
包装案例